The University of California, Irvine's Biological Sciences Unit 3 project is a 145,000 sf building comprised of three stories above grade plus a basement. This design-build project is scheduled for completion in the fall of 2007, and is on track for LEED Certification. The first floor features a 400-seat lecture hall, offices for the School of Humanities, and mechanical equipment. The second and third floors are laboratories and offices for the research staff. The basement level has a vivarium and is dedicated to holding rooms for mice, procedure rooms, and cage sterilizing equipment. Within the building is one Biosafety Lab (BSL) 3 Suite for research on special agents with space for a second. The structure is constructed of concrete walls, floors and columns on the basement, first and second floors. The third floor columns and roof are steel. Due to the nature of the research within the facility, the building includes a complex security system. |
